2002 riots: Zakia files plea against SIT report

India Blooms News Service



Ahmedabad, Apr 15 (IBNS): Former Congress MP Ehsan Jafri's wife Zakia Jafri on Monday filed a protest petition in a Gujarat court against Special Investigation Team (SIT)'s closure report on the Gulbarg Housing Society massacre case.


The court will hear Jafri's petition on daily basis from Apr 24.

The SIT report in the 2002 riots cases concerning the Gulbarg Society killings did not find any prosecutable evidence against Gujarat Chief Miniser Narendra Modi and others.

The Supreme Court in February had allowed Jafri to file a fresh protest petition.

Jafri, the main petitioner in the Gulbarg Housing Society case, earlier said the Supreme Court appointed SIT gave her an incomplete copy of its closure report on the 2002 massacre.

She alleged around 20 pages of the closure report are missing from the copy that was handed over to her on May 7 last year.

An Ahmedabad court in April last year directed that Jafri should be given within a month a copy of the final report of the SIT on the Gulbarg Housing Society massacre in which Ehsan Jafri was burnt to death.

The infamous Gujarat riots of 2002 left hundreds of Muslims dead, injured and tortured and came as a blot in the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) rule in the state.

The riots followed an incident of train burning in Godhra in which Hindus returning from Ayodhya were killed by a Muslim mob.
